3.5 Html 和 CSS基础3.5.1 html1.介绍 HTML 的全称为:HyperText Mark-up Language, 指的是超文本标记语言。 标记:就是标签, <标签名称> </标签名称>, 比如: <html></html>、<h1></h1> 等,标签大多数都是成对出现的。所谓超文本,有2个意义网页中包
转载 2月前
0阅读
# Python3 中如何高效利用字符串IO 在 Python 开发过程中,我们经常需要操作字符串。在这种情况下,标准的字符串方法有时显得较为低效或者不够灵活。这时候,`StringIO` 类便成为了一个实用的解决方案。值得注意的是,Python 3 中并没有 `cStringIO` 模块,这个模块是 Python 2 中的产物。在 Python 3 中,我们使用 `io.StringIO` 来
1.Python解释器种类以及特点CPythonc语言开发的 使用最广的解释器IPython基于cpython之上的一个交互式计时器 交互方式增强 功能和cpython一样PyPy目标是执行效率 采用JIT技术 对python代码进行动态编译,提高执行效率JPython运行在Java上的解释器 直接把python代码编译成Java字节码执行IronPython运行在微软 .NET 平台上的解释器,
虽然我用过mssql和oracle,但表示只是用过,不是很熟,所以本文大多数都在说MySQL数据库。一、数据库数据库管理系统  ->  数据库(可能存在多个) ->   表(一般一个数据库中都存储多个表) -> 字段  (一般一个表中都有多个字段)也就是说:一般都是一对多的关系,这里就不深究,我们先来看看表(tables)的结构。&nbs
转载 2023-12-14 13:15:00
34阅读
虽然我用过mssql和oracle,但表示只是用过,不是很熟,所以本文大多数都在说MySQL数据库。一、数据库数据库管理系统  ->  数据库(可能存在多个) ->   表(一般一个数据库中都存储多个表) -> 字段  (一般一个表中都有多个字段)也就是说:一般都是一对多的关系,这里就不深究,我们先来看看表(tables)的结构。&nbs
转载 2023-12-17 23:22:20
36阅读
文章目录1.加密模块1.1加密1.2碰撞理论1.3加盐处理1.4hashlib1.5md方法1.6加密使用1.7分段传入1.8碰撞破密1.9加盐处理2.文件校验2.1检验文件一致性2.2大文件md5校验3.比特流技术概念4.日志模块4.1日志级别4.2详解4.3图解4.4format参数4.5配置字典模板5.第三方模块5.1下载方式15.2下载方式25.3下载报错6.Python包6.1介绍6.
1. 获取操作tag获取操作tag的接种方式:soup.find_all(name=None, attrs={}, recursive=True, text=None, limit=None, **kwargs),返回符合条件的所有标签,查找不到则返回[],可以传递标签名,标签属性,关键字参数,函数,True等soup.find(name=None, attrs={}, recursive=Tru
ArcGIS自带Python无pip的解决    写在前面(麻烦先看这个)1、下文使用的是setuptool 42.0.2 和 pip 19.3.1,都支持python2.72、2020年开始python2不再维护,代表大多数库的更新都不会兼顾python2,也包括setuptool和pip 但是在2020年初更新的版本还是支持的,你甚至可以使用 setuptool 44.1
转载 2023-07-06 15:11:54
44阅读
1、python的变量都是引用形式,类似于linux的硬管道,只有链接数为0时才会回收内存name = "Alex Li"name2 = name print (name,name2)   name  =  "Jack"   p
在这篇博文中,我将展示如何在Xshell中使用`yum`安装Python3的详细过程,包括环境准备、分步指南、配置详解、验证测试、优化技巧以及扩展应用。整个过程将为你的工作提供参考与帮助。 ## 环境准备 首先,我们需要确保系统上具备基本的环境和依赖。以下是进行Python3安装的前置依赖。 ```bash sudo yum update sudo yum groupinstall "Dev
原创 5月前
55阅读
本文开发环境:MCU型号:STM32F103C8T6IDE环境: MDK 5.27代码生成工具:STM32CubeMx 5.6.1HAL库版本:STM32Cube_FW_F1_V1.8.0本文内容:STM32F1x HAL库硬件 I2C 通信MPU9250 使用 DMP 输出姿态角:Roll,Pitch,YawMPU9250 中 DMP 的移植附件:MDK5 STM32F1 示例工程MPU9250
四周五次课(11月10日)一、 logging日志是我们排查问题的关键利器,写好日志记录,当我们发生问题时,可以快速定位代码范围进行修改。Python给我们开发者们提供好的日志模块,下面我们就来介绍一下logging模块:例子: import logging logging.debug('This is debug message') logging.info('This is info m
到目前为止,鸿蒙设备开发的“官方指定语言”还是 C 语言!这看起来是一件正常的事,毕竟鸿蒙设备开发还是属于嵌入式开发的范畴,而在嵌入式开发中 C 语言又是当之无愧的首选,所以,大家也都接受了这个现实...... 上周末,有幸能和华为的大佬们进行面对面交流(其实我是去抱大腿的),我们都一致认为:如果设备开发能支持更简洁的开发方式(如:简单的语言,简单的开发环境),相信会有更多的开发者加入。那么现在,
转载 2021-05-27 21:27:26
2507阅读
#/usr/bin/python 首先声明一点:str模块已经是python2.x以后的过时模块,不推荐使用。字符串类型包括str类型和unicode类型,每个字符串类型又可以采用utf-8,ascii等多种编码,其中编码的指定可以在脚本的第二行指定。1.概述 1.1字符串的初始化1)使用“”或者‘’将字符串包含起来,同时,如果字符串内部含有“或者‘,不需要用反斜杠进行转义。2)扩展到多
转载 2023-10-19 20:11:24
79阅读
到目前为止,鸿蒙设备开发的“官方指定语言”还是 C 语言!这看起来是一件正常的事,毕竟鸿蒙设备开发还是属于嵌入式开发的范畴,而在嵌入式开发中 C 语言又是当之无愧的首选,所以,大家也都接受了这个现实。但是如果设备开发能支持更简洁的开发方式(如:简单的语言,简单的开发环境),相信会有更多的开发者加入。那么现在,有没有一种语言,受众面很广又简单易学呢?当然是有的,相信你已经知道,就是 Python
转载 2021-05-27 21:24:10
3825阅读
帮助命令       man command       command --help       Info command            Ctrl+R  查看历史输入过的命令  ,方向键的上
转载 2023-11-13 21:24:45
71阅读
字典dictkey-value键值对的数据的集合字典是可变的,无序的,key不重复。字典key是按照hash值关联的,在内存中没有顺序。定义d = dict() 或者 d = {}dict(**kwargs)使用name = value 对初始化一个字典dict(iterable,**kwargs)使用可迭代对象和name = value 构造字典,但必须是二元结构dict(mapping, **
转载 2024-04-08 13:31:11
50阅读
MySQL中,一条语句的执行要经过很多个步骤才能完成,MySQL将这些步骤分为两个大的部分:Server层和存储引擎层,其中Server层负责SQL语法解析、优化,然后调用存储引擎的查询接口,而存储引擎只需要提供统一的入口即可。内部组件如下:通过这种图,我们来具体分析MySQL中一条SQL的执行过程。一、Server层Server层主要包括连接器、查询缓存、分析器、优化器、执行器等,涵盖 MySQ
七、列表操作符        1.加号           加号+不仅能用于数字相加、字符连接,还能用于列表的拼接。num1=[1,2,3] num2=[2,3,4] print(num1+num2) #[1,2,3,2,3,4]  num1+num2的结果是将列表num2中的元素拼接到列表nu
python中你是如何执行递增操作的呢?如果你是一位C++或者Java开发人员,在接触到python时则可能尝试过将类似于i++/i--递增(减)操作扩展到python,对,你一定想过。然而情况却不理想,python中只能使用类似于 i++/i--等操作。python中的自增操作下面代码几乎是所有程序员在python中进行自增(减)操作的常用方法>>> a = 2 >&g
转载 2023-08-11 16:51:42
312阅读
  • 1
  • 2
  • 3
  • 4
  • 5